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05436 392270 28
916890 33832476
916890 33832476
9856 38603 141
All about undefined
Interested in learning more?
916890 33832476
9856 38603 141
See more
8390 10268
88 225736 109371 55793
See more
24582387450 2724
57817308954 3292 18662586946 584868 66
See more